President Joe Biden has recently pivoted his approach in response to internal criticism regarding his age and capability. Instead of solely focusing on proving his fitness for office, Biden has chosen to confront detractors head-on. Initial attempts at reassurance fell short, prompting a strategic shift towards more assertive measures.
The shift comes amidst ongoing debates within political circles regarding Biden’s ability to effectively lead the nation. Critics questioning his vigor and suitability have prompted Biden to adopt a new stance aimed at silencing doubts through direct confrontation rather than passive defense.
“This isn’t just about showing I can do the job; it’s about addressing those who claim otherwise,” Biden emphasized in recent remarks. The President’s decision to engage in counterattacks reflects a broader strategy to quell internal dissent and reaffirm his leadership credentials.
Political analysts suggest that Biden’s shift from defense to offense marks a calculated move to consolidate support within his party and beyond. By tackling criticisms head-on, Biden aims to neutralize concerns about his age and capability, leveraging political recriminations as a means of reaffirming his position.
As the political landscape evolves, Biden’s approach underscores the complexities of leadership in a highly scrutinized environment. By opting for a more assertive strategy, President Biden seeks to navigate internal challenges while projecting strength and confidence to the broader electorate.
